However Chayefsky’s handwritten note on early scripts probably sun it up best, “the destruction of a buccaneering independent TV HOTSHOT by surrendering his identity, patriotism and self to the dehumanized multinational conglomerate” — nothing less than “FAUST + MEPHISTOPHELES today.”
This does leave me the opportunity to mention the Howard Beale character’s announcement he was going to blow his brains out live on-air was actually inspired by anchorwoman Christine Chubbuck who did just that in 1974 while Paddy was working on his script.
